ETCG 8.6.4.3347 (8.6.4.3000): Transaction Synchronization Not Working At Model Level (Doc ID 1507327.1)

Last updated on OCTOBER 10, 2023

Applies to:

Oracle Transaction Controls Governor - Version 8.6.4 to 8.6.4 [Release 8]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

On : 8.6.4.3347 version, Basic Operations & Functionality

ACTUAL BEHAVIOR
---------------
No model results are returned after performing a Synchronize job for one model (from the Manage Models screen). Synchronization appears to complete, but View Results returns zero rows. Model does produce result if ran after Global TCG ETL from Datasource screen.

EXPECTED BEHAVIOR
-----------------------
Model should produce the expected result after TCG ETL run either from Model level or Datasource screen.

STEPS
-----------------------
The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:
1. Created Model.
2. Save and Close. It submits the TCGETL by itself.
3. Ran the model and it did produce the result.
4. Ran the Sync again at model level.
5. Ran the Model and it did not produce any result.
6. Ran the Global TCG Sync from Datasource screen.
7. Ran the Model and it did produce the result.

BUSINESS IMPACT
-----------------------
The issue has the following business impact:
This makes testing transaction models extremely difficult, as a full Transaction Synchronization needs to be performed each time test transactions are created in the datasource.
